
Nacua's Recovery Boosts Rams' Offense
About this episode
Sean McVays optimistic update on Puka Nacuas rehab has Rams fans rejoicing. The star wide receiver, known for his powerful blocking and precise route-running, is expected to return to peak form for the 2026 season. Nacuas impressive stats, including over four thousand receiving yards and nineteen touchdowns in three seasons, have earned him All-Pro and Pro Bowl nods. A full recovery could make the Rams a formidable force once again.

On April 22nd, Sean McVeigh has dropped the best news for the Los Angeles Rams this off-season, and it is not even on the field. The head coach says StarWiderCever Puka Nakua is looking great after rehab, and trending right for the 2026 season. This guy is the heart of their passing game, and McVeigh's words have everyone breathing easier. No exact timelines yet, but McVeigh's vibe screams confidence that Nakua will hit peak form soon. It is a huge boost as the team ramps up preparations. Nakua stands out with his rare mix of blocking power and sharp rower running, plus killer chemistry with the quarterbacks built on trust and timing. Fans are hyped because his presence changes everything for the Rams offense. Since bursting in back in 2023, this 24-year-old has racked up over 4,000 receiving yards and 19 touchdowns in, three seasons. His rookie year hit 105 catches for 1,486 yards, and last season he led the league with 100, 29 receptions, and 1,715 yards, earning all pro nods and pro bowl spots.
With Nakua eyeing a big contract year, a full recovery can make the Rams unstoppable again, tilting games their way just like before.
